DETAILED METHODOLOGY:
Follow this proven 8-step methodology to build comprehensive frameworks. Each step includes sub-steps, tools, and best practices:

1. **ASSESS CURRENT STATE (SWOT Analysis)**: Conduct a thorough SWOT (Strengths, Weaknesses, Opportunities, Threats) specific to peak season. Sub-steps: Review historical data (service calls, revenue peaks); interview team leads; benchmark against industry averages (e.g., ACCA standards). Best practice: Use a 2x2 matrix template. Example: Strength - Experienced techs; Weakness - Limited van fleet.

2. **FORECAST DEMAND AND TIMELINES**: Predict peak volume using historical trends + external factors (weather APIs, economic indicators). Sub-steps: Segment by service type (installs, repairs, maintenance); create Gantt chart for 3-6 months pre-peak. Best practice: Apply 80/20 Pareto rule - focus 80% effort on top 20% services. Example: July-August AC repairs spike 300% in Florida.

3. **DEVELOP STAFFING STRATEGIES**: Plan hiring, training, and scheduling. Sub-steps: Calculate tech-hours needed (jobs x avg time); recruit via Indeed/LinkedIn; cross-train for versatility. Best practice: Implement rotating shifts, overtime caps at 20%, and incentive bonuses (e.g., $50/call after 10/day). Example: Scale from 5 to 15 techs via temps + apprentices.

4. **OPTIMIZE INVENTORY AND SUPPLY CHAIN**: Ensure parts availability. Sub-steps: Audit stock levels; negotiate bulk deals with suppliers (e.g., Johnstone Supply); set reorder points (safety stock = 2x avg weekly use). Best practice: Use FIFO inventory software like ServiceTitan; pre-stock 150% of peak needs. Example: Compressor stockpile for R-410A systems.

5. **ENHANCE MARKETING AND CUSTOMER ACQUISITION**: Ramp up leads pre-peak. Sub-steps: Launch email/SMS campaigns; Google Ads targeting 'AC repair near me'; loyalty programs. Best practice: Aim for 20% lead increase via SEO-optimized site; track ROI with UTM tags. Example: 'Summer Prep Tune-Up' packages at $99.

6. **FINANCIAL PLANNING AND BUDGETING**: Project cash flow. Sub-steps: Model revenue (volume x price) minus costs (labor 40%, parts 25%); secure lines of credit. Best practice: Use zero-based budgeting; contingency fund = 10% of projected revenue. Example: Peak revenue $500K, expenses $350K, net $150K.

7. **RISK MANAGEMENT AND CONTINGENCIES**: Mitigate disruptions. Sub-steps: Safety protocols (OSHA compliance); backup suppliers; crisis comms plan. Best practice: Scenario planning (e.g., hurricane delays); weekly drills. Example: Tech illness protocol - on-call roster + Uber reserves.

8. **IMPLEMENTATION, MONITORING, AND REVIEW**: Rollout with KPIs. Sub-steps: Assign owners; dashboard (e.g., QuickBooks + Google Sheets); post-peak debrief. Best practice: Track 10 KPIs (e.g., response time <2hrs, customer NPS >90); adjust quarterly. Example: Bi-weekly check-ins via Slack/Teams.

COMMON PITFALLS TO AVOID:
- Underestimating Demand: Solution - Buffer 25% over forecast.
- Supply Shortages: Solution - Dual vendors, MOQ negotiations.
- Burnout: Solution - Mandatory R&R, anonymous feedback.
- Poor Communication: Solution - Daily huddles, centralized app.
- Ignoring Off-Season: Solution - Bridge with maintenance contracts.
